Where the heck is USB debugging in this ROM?

Settings-about phone-tap build number 7 times to enable developer options. Should be in there buddy!

Are you on the 4.3 build? If so, root is there, you just have to enable it. Go to settings, about phone and tap build number 7 times. That should enable developer options and then check root and make sure app and adb are enabled

Its on XDA... There's a couple different topics on it. Here's one of them. On 4.3 roms just reboot into recovery, wipe cache and dalvik cache, flash the zip and wipe cache and dalvik cache again and reboot then select the Mot Launcher.
